Design for fast mobile comparison
Many visitors will judge a freelancer website from a phone. That means the page needs short sections, readable headings, quick-loading visuals, visible contact options, and a layout that does not feel heavy. ZasCoding plans mobile spacing, buttons, menus, image sizes, and forms carefully so the website feels professional on small screens, not just on a large desktop preview.
